How much can you reload on a Chime card?

You can reload money on a Chime card. You can deposit cash at over 90,000 retail locations such as Walmart, 7-Eleven, Walgreens, Dollar General, Family Dollar, CVS, Rite Aid, and many others. You can make up to 3 deposits every 24 hours, and add up to $1,000 every 24 hours, and a maximum of $10,000 every month.

How do I add money to Chime?

You can deposit cash in your Chime Checking Account at over 90,000 retail locations with our cash deposit partners. To find a cash deposit partner near you, go to the app, tap Move Money, select Deposit cash, and tap See locations near me.

Where can I load my Chime card at ATM?

While Chime does not accept deposits of any kind at ATMs, you can deposit cash into your Chime Checking Account fee-free at more than 8,500 Walgreens and Duane Reade locations. Here's how it works: Ask the cashier to make a deposit to your Chime account at the register (they might refer to this as a "cash reload").

Is Chime cash deposit instant?

Chime users can make deposits by handing the Walgreens cashier their cash and their Chime debit card. Once the cashier loads the funds into the user's account, the money is available immediately. Customers are limited to three $1,000 cash deposits each day and $10,000 each month.

How much cash can you deposit?

If you deposit more than $10,000 cash in your bank account, your bank has to report the deposit to the government. The guidelines for large cash transactions for banks and financial institutions are set by the Bank Secrecy Act, also known as the Currency and Foreign Transactions Reporting Act.

Is Chime a prepaid card?

No, Chime is not a prepaid card. When you open an account online through Chime, you get a Checking Account, a Visa debit card, and an optional Savings Account. Chime's debit card is linked to your bank account and a prepaid card is not.

How much cash deposit is suspicious?

The $10,000 Rule

Ever wondered how much cash deposit is suspicious? The Rule, as created by the Bank Secrecy Act, declares that any individual or business receiving more than $10 000 in a single or multiple cash transactions is legally obligated to report this to the Internal Revenue Service (IRS).

Can the IRS check your bank account?

The Short Answer: Yes. The IRS probably already knows about many of your financial accounts, and the IRS can get information on how much is there. But, in reality, the IRS rarely digs deeper into your bank and financial accounts unless you're being audited or the IRS is collecting back taxes from you.

Can I withdraw $1000 from Chime?

Cash Withdrawal Limits

You can withdraw up to $500 per day via ATM at any ATM, however there is a $2.50 fee every time you make a withdrawal from an out-of-network ATM.
